Based on old D&D items. (Because Mages need a reason to use things other than a tattoo) Both of these items can only be equipped by a minion that has a trained DD spell.
Robe of the Arch-Magi
Base AC: 0 (or 5 Maybe
)
Each enchantment point raises AC by 1 and reduces AMF effect on wearer by 1%
Staff of the Magus
Has Base stats equal to a normal Staff.
Each point of + enchantment reduces DD damage taken by (fixed amount).
Each point of x enchantment provides a fixed DM level
This weapon has attack priority over DD spells.
